22 : /**
23 : * An implementation of Discardable Memory that manages a fixed-size
24 : * budget of memory. When the allocated memory exceeds this size,
25 : * unlocked blocks of memory are purged. If all memory is locked, it
26 : * can exceed the memory-use budget.
27 : */
28 0 : class SkDiscardableMemoryPool : public SkDiscardableMemory::Factory {
29 : public:
30 0 : virtual ~SkDiscardableMemoryPool() { }
31 :
32 : virtual size_t getRAMUsed() = 0;
33 : virtual void setRAMBudget(size_t budget) = 0;
34 : virtual size_t getRAMBudget() = 0;
35 :
36 : /** purges all unlocked DMs */
37 : virtual void dumpPool() = 0;
38 :
39 : #if SK_LAZY_CACHE_STATS
40 : /**
41 : * These two values are a count of the number of successful and
42 : * failed calls to SkDiscardableMemory::lock() for all DMs managed
43 : * by this pool.
44 : */
45 : virtual int getCacheHits() = 0;
46 : virtual int getCacheMisses() = 0;
47 : virtual void resetCacheHitsAndMisses() = 0;
48 : #endif
49 :
50 : /**
51 : * This non-global pool can be used for unit tests to verify that
52 : * the pool works.
53 : * Without mutex, will be not be thread safe.
54 : */
55 : static SkDiscardableMemoryPool* Create(
56 : size_t size, SkBaseMutex* mutex = nullptr);
57 : };
